detail.js 742 Bytes
/**
 * 商品详情controller
 * @author: xuqi<qi.xu@yoho.cn>
 * @date: 2016/5/6
 */

'use strict';

const mRoot = '../models';

// 商品详情model
const detail = require(`${mRoot}/detail`);

exports.index = (req, res) => {
    var uid = null, // 需要修改为正式取 UID 的方式
        vipLevel = 0; // 用户等级

    detail({
        id: req.params.id,
        uid: uid,
        vipLevel: vipLevel,
        ua: req.get('user-agent') ||  ''
    }).then((result) => {
        res.render('detail', {
            resultShow: JSON.stringify(result, null, 4),
            result: result,
            devEnv: true,
            module: 'product',
            page: 'detail',
            title: result.goodsName
        });
    });
};